a. In Tennessee, the state requires drivers to carry liability insurance to cover damages and injuries that they may cause to others while driving their automobile. This is one way the state ensures that its citizens will be able to compensate anyone they injure as a result of driving their car.

b. The minimum insurance limits required by the state of Tennessee to satisfy the answer given in part a are:

$25,000 for bodily injury or death per person

$50,000 total for bodily injury or death per accident

$15,000 for property damage

These are the minimum amounts required by law, but drivers may choose to purchase higher limits if they wish.

c. To protect yourself in the event someone runs into you causing bodily injury and they are not in compliance with the minimum insurance requirements described above, you can purchase uninsured motorist coverage (UM) and underinsured motorist coverage (UIM). UM coverage provides protection for bodily injury or death caused by an uninsured driver or a hit-and-run driver, while UIM coverage provides protection when the at-fault driver has insufficient insurance coverage to pay for your bodily injury or death expenses. These coverages are optional in Tennessee, but they can provide additional financial protection in case of an accident.

Davenport Corporation's last dividend was $2.70, and the directors expect to maintain the historic 3% annual rate of growth. You plan to purchase the stock today because you feel that the growth rate will increase to 5% for the next three years and the stock will then reach $25 per share.1. How much should you be willing to pay for the stock if you require a 17% return? 2. How much should you be willing to pay for the stock if yo feel that the 5% growth rate can be maintained indefinitely and you require a 17% return?

Answers

Answer:

A) $22.16 per share

B) $23.625

Explanation:

Price to be paid for the stock today is equal to the present value of expected inflows  we can find price by multiplying the dividend with the growth rate then dividing it by the required rate of return.

Price = Dividend(1+growth rate) / 1+ required return

Data

Dividend = 2.7

Required return = 17%

Growth rate = 5%

1)           year1       year2       year3       year3  

Price = \(\frac{2.7(1.05)}{(1.17)} +\frac{2.7(1.05)^2}{(1.17)^2}+\frac{2.7(1.05)^3}{(1.17)^3}+\frac{25}{(1.17)^3}\)

Price =  $22.16 per share

2)

Price to be paid =  \(\frac{2.7(1.05)}{0.17-0.05}\)

Price to be paid = $23.625

Answer: 3 types of organizational market are producers, resellers and institutions. Producers buy goods and services and transform them into a sellable product, which they sell to their customers for the purpose of making a profit. Examples of producers are farmers, manufacturers and construction companies. Reseller market consists of individuals or companies that purchase goods and services produced by others for resale to consumers. Insttitutions are a market consisting of schools, universities, hospitals, charities, clubs and similar organisations which buy goods and services for use in the production of their own goods and services.

If an increase in the price of one good brings about no change in demand for another good, what does this tell us about the relationship between the two goods?

Answers

If an increase in the price of one good does not affect the demand for another good, it indicates that the two goods are unrelated or have a weak relationship.

In other words, the goods are not substitutes or complements. If the two goods were substitutes, an increase in the price of one good would lead to an increase in demand for the other good. On the other hand, if the two goods were complements, an increase in the price of one good would lead to a decrease in demand for the other good.

Therefore, if there is no change in demand for another good when the price of one good increases, it suggests that the two goods are independent or weakly related.
